Mai Son commune launches Lifelong Learning Week 2025

The People’s Committee of Mai Son commune launched the Lifelong Learning Week 2025, themed “Learn to develop yourself, master knowledge and technology, and contribute to building a strong and prosperous nation,” at Mai Son High-Quality Secondary School on October 2.

The week-long event runs from October 1 to 7, featuring a variety of activities aligned with the theme, such as wide-scale media campaigns to raise awareness of the purpose, meaning, and benefits of lifelong learning and building a learning society; close coordination among local Party committees, authorities, and Vietnam Fatherland Front committee from commune to hamlet and sub-zone levels to promote lifelong learning as a regular task tied to the commune’s socio-economic development goals; and active application of information technology, digital transformation, and the optimization of digital platforms.

Educational institutions and local organizations have been encouraged to increase the use of digital technology; develop digital libraries and digital bookshelves in schools and communities; and promote the use of shared e-libraries, ensuring easier public access to knowledge.

Each official, Party member, civil servant, and public employee is expected to set an example in self-study and lifelong learning - continuously improving their professional qualifications while fostering political mettle, ethics, and workstyle to better serve the people.

The organisation of Lifelong Learning Week reflects the commitment of the Party Committee, authorities, and people of Mai Son commune to build a learning society, creating the most favorable conditions for all residents to have opportunities for regular and lifelong education.
